Porphyromonas gingivalis facilitated the foam cell formation via lysosomal integral membrane protein 2 (LIMP2).

Yanan YangXiaoli HeSiying XiaFeng LiuLijun Luo
Published in: Journal of periodontal research (2020)
This study suggested that LIMP2 is involved in the foam cells formation facilitated by P. gingivalis, which favors a close connection between periodontitis and atherosclerosis (AS).
